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ive on-site, assess the situation, and identify the source of the water. We’ll develop a customized plan to remove the standing water, dry out affected areas, and restore your property to its former condition.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ove the standing water, including powerful pumps and vacuums. Our team will work efficiently to extract as much water as possible, reducing damage to your property.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ry out affected areas, including dehumidifiers and air movers. Our team will work to restore your property to a safe and healthy condition.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Finally, our team will cl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ining water damage and prevent further damage from mold and mildew.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Once the cleaning and sanitizing process is complete, our team will work to restore your property to its former cond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ged drywall, flooring, and other materials.

Standing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ill in a contained area |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small spills, but for larger areas or more complex situations, call a pro. |
| Basement flooding with standing water | No | Yes | Basement flooding needs professional equipment and expertise to remove standing water and prevent further damage. |
| Appliance leak in a high-traffic area | Yes | No | For small appliance leaks in high-traffic areas, DIY is fine, but for larger leaks or more complex situations, call a pro. |
| Water damage in a commercial property | No | Yes | Commercial properties need specialized equipment and expertise to remove standing water and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age in a sensitive or historic property | No | Yes | Sensitive or historic properties need specialized care and expertise to remove standing water and prevent further damage. |
| Standing water in a crawl space or attic | No | Yes | Crawl spaces and attics need specialized equipment and expertise to remove standing water and prevent further damage. |
